Name:Extraction Pits to the southwest of Coombe Plantation

Summary

Extraction pits of probable post-medieval to modern date are visible as a series of earthwork pits on aerial photographs of 1947 onwards and on digital images derived from LiDAR data captured between 1998-2012, to the southwest of Coombe Plantation.

Extraction pits of probable post-medieval to modern date are visible as a series of earthwork pits on aerial photographs of 1947 onwards and on digital images derived from LiDAR data captured between 1998-2012, to the southwest of Coombe Plantation. The three former clay or gravel extraction pits comprise a single small sub-circular pit measuring approximately 16m in diameter and two much larger and more irregular shaped pits, likely made up of several intercutting pits, located to the southeast and partly obscured by vegetation. The southern two features are also partly symbolised on the First Edition Ordnance Survey map of between the 1880’s-90’. The extraction pits are located within an area that is dominated by similar such features.
